SYBR Green Real-Time One-Step RT-PCR Master Mix is a one-step, ready-to-use master mix for RNA quantification with SYBR Green detection. The optimized buffer formulation offers specificity, robustness, and reliability. The RT-PCR process converts and amplifies single-stranded RNA template yielding double-stranded DNA product. One-Step RT-PCR uses gene specific primers, designed to match RNA/cDNA targets, in a single-tube/plate, one-step reaction. This approach offers tremendous convenience when applied to analysis of single targets from multiple RNA samples. Also, it minimizes the possibility of introducing contaminants into reactions between the RT and PCR steps, since both steps are carried out sequentially without opening the reaction tubes/plates between the steps.
